CRAFTED TO LAST FOR GENERATIONS


Our impact on the environment is at the front and centre of our designs, material choices and production methods.
 

1. Designing for permanance

We ignore trends and take a slow fashion approach. We design from a place of freedom and focus on form factors that can stand the test of time.

2. Sourcing responsible materials

Our leather is sourced from tanneries which employ responsible leather production. We have four main suppliers of leather, namely; African Gameskin, Leatherrite, Whatnot and Crest Leather. Crest Leather is a member of the Leather Working Group and Sustainable Leather Foundation. 

Additionally, we use recycled polyethylenetetraphyte (rPET) fabric. PET is the world’s fourth most common plastic resin and is used in everything from food packaging to clothing. Not only does rPET fabric contribute to reducing waste in our oceans and landfills, it’s production has 85% less energy requirements and 90% less water compared to virgin polyester. 

3. Traditional crafting that minimises our carbon footprint

Every Mebala bag and accessory is handcrafted. This reliance on traditional crafting methods that have been trusted for thousands of years enables to minimise our energy usage and ultimately, our carbon footprint.

These are constant internal interrogations, and we will continue to work hand in hand with communities and organisations that help us produce in a manner that is considerate of our holistic impact on our planet.
